Ranger Design Details New QuickShip Program at 2013 Work Truck Show

Ranger Design Inc. showed its latest products, and its new 24-hour QuickShip ordering program, at the 2013 Work Truck Show in Indianapolis.

Ranger Design Inc., which manufactures specialized storage components to make work trucks safer, more productive and more efficient, will display its innovative products this year for the first time at the North American Work Truck Show at the Indiana Convention Center in Indianapolis, March 6-8.

The Ranger Design Inc. display, See What We Have In Storage For You, will be at Booth 2109 at this year's Work Truck Show, the largest industry event of its kind. It draws thousands of work truck dealers, suppliers, manufacturers and purchasing representatives for exhibits of new products and specialized training programs.

Ad Loading...

"At Ranger Design, we've been developing innovative solutions to the unique and specialized needs of work truck users for nearly 25 years," said Ron Cowie, Vice President of Sales and Marketing for this North American-based company. "Now, we're looking forward to showing off our newest product lines and services, such as Ranger QuickShip. It's a 24-hour product shipping guarantee upon order which has had an incredible reception by the industry."

Ranger Design Inc. manufactures high-strength work stations, storage bins, tool carriers, ladder racks and shelving for work trucks of all sizes. Ranger's equipment is designed to fit in a wide range of vehicles, including minivans, full-sized vans, cube vans, pickup trucks and trailers.

"Over the past two decades, we've developed some of the best shelving systems in the industry, allowing workers on the job site to keep better control over their inventory and lowering costs for our customers," Cowie said. "And our ladder racks make loading and unloading an easy, one-person operation, keeping workers safer and more productive."

Ranger Design Inc. supplies a network of hundreds of dealers across the United States and Canada from its modern plants in Rochester, NY and Montreal, Canada.

Online ordering through Ranger QuickShip is an important customer service for so many individuals and companies who rely on strong, safe storage designs for their work vehicles.
